El Fortin

Erected by the governor of Heredia, Fadrique Gutierrez, in 1876, the old fort is one of the town's most famous landmarks. The brick building demonstrates Gutierrez's passion for sculpture and military history and, though it may look imposing, features several design flaws, including backwards peepholes. Thankfully, El Fortin never saw battle.
